01.07.2022 14:30, Moessbauer, Felix wrote:
> Required changes:
>
> In ISAR, we have to make the name of the Schroot folder more unique. But as BB requires recipes to be deterministic (per-build), we have to inject the ID from the outside. This could happen either via local.conf or via an env-var. This env-var has to be provided by KAS, with an fallback in ISAR to use the PID of the bitbake process if not provided.
>
> A probably better strategy would be to get a per-bitbake invocation constant UUID directly from Bitbake. Don't know if that already exists in BB.
> Putting Adriaan in CC.
>
> Felix

Hello, I've already proposed unique per-build ID generation in '[PATCH 
2/6] base: Implement bitbake build ID'.
Not sure it suits mentioned requirements, but can be good starting point.
